PayPal PayPal is one of the most popular apps for sending money. You can send money from your bank account or PayPal balance. PayPal also offers other features that make it a great option, such as being able to use it as a payment option on many online shopping websites . The best part about PayPal is that there are no fees within the U.S. for sending money to family and friends when you use your PayPal balance or bank account, or a combination of the two. However, there is a charge when sending money via a credit card or debit card. Venmo Venmo is a good app for money transfers. It’s a digital wallet that allows you to send money to people. It doesn’t charge a fee for sending money from a linked bank account, debit card, or your Venmo balance. However, it does charge a fee for sending money from a credit card. Zelle Zelle is a great app for transferring money from bank to bank. You can find Zelle in the banking app of hundreds of banks and credit unions nationwide. You can send money right from your banking app, even if the recipient has a different US-based bank or credit union. Money is in the recipient’s account within minutes in most cases. Payments made between consumers who are enrolled with Zelle usually don’t incur transaction fees, but you should check with your financial institution to determine any applicable fees.
